Chemical Name : Methyl 3-iodo-4-(piperazin-1-yl)benzoate
CAS : 1131622-47-3
Synonyms: Methyl 3-iodo-4-(piperazin-1-yl)benzoate
Chemical Name : Methyl 3-iodo-4-(piperazin-1-yl)benzoate
CAS : 1131622-47-3
Synonyms: Methyl 3-iodo-4-(piperazin-1-yl)benzoate
98591-51-6
143415-62-7
55286-56-1
103561-09-7